Windsor Christmas Parade 2024

Windsor Christmas Parade 2024. Discover best of annual parades 2024 happning near you in windsor, north carolina. A victorian christmas at windsor castle.


Windsor Christmas Parade 2024

July 1st, 2024 festival details the parade will be located in the heart of downtown windsor and begin from the corner of ouellette and wyandotte, and wrap up on riverside drive at caron avenue. The parade featured a variety of floats, groups, and much more.

Windsor Christmas Parade 2024 Images References :